Nico Hülkenberg at the 2024 Belgian Grand Prix

Nico Hülkenberg finished the 2024 Belgian Grand Prix in 18th position for Haas F1 Team, completing all 44 laps after starting 16th on the grid, without scoring any championship points.

Race recap

Nico Hülkenberg's 2024 Belgian Grand Prix saw the Haas F1 Team driver finish 18th, a slight regression from his 16th-place grid start, as the team struggled to find consistent pace on the challenging Spa-Francorchamps circuit. The German driver completed all 44 laps of the race, posting a total time of 1:21:25.873. His fastest lap, a 1:48.954, came on the final lap, placing him 19th in the overall fastest lap rankings for the event. This performance at Spa, a circuit known for its high-speed sections and technical demands, highlighted the ongoing development challenges for the Haas F1 Team, a constructor competing in the pinnacle of motorsport, as detailed on [Wikipedia: Formula One](https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Formula_One).

While Hülkenberg navigated the entire race distance, his teammate, Kevin Magnussen, managed to advance from a 17th-place grid start to finish 14th, indicating a potential variance in strategy or car setup within the team. The gap between the two Haas cars, with Magnussen finishing over 22 seconds ahead of Hülkenberg, suggests a complex weekend for the American outfit.
